And Then She Took A Nap
She watched as the links grew
Like dots on a piece of white paper
Crooked black lines scrawling across blue skies
Towers like spider webs climbing over pink horizons
Cables like serpents writhing under green sea waves
The closer they grew, further apart they drifted
Away, and away, and away
She watched as one by one the trees decimated
Rivers grew red with poison
Creatures crawled out of the sea injured
This is too much, she whispered
Dashing a glass vial on a mountain peak one day
The contents flew like a flock of birds
As she shouted over the wind
It’s time to take it slow, time to learn and grow
Time to seek within yourselves
And then, she rolled over to take a nap
No one knew when she would wake up again.
